Apply for ADR UK and Ministry of Justice Data First Evaluation Fellowship

Deadline: 26-Oct-22

Apply for funding to explore the feasibility of using administrative data to evaluate policy and practice interventions in the justice system.

You will need to establish whether different policies and practices within the justice system are effective in delivering intended outcomes of reducing reoffending, protecting the public and delivering swift access to justice.

Funding Information

The full economic cost of your project can be up to £177,500. ESRC will fund 80% of the full economic cost.
